A Battle for Momentum at RCDE Stadium
Monday night’s La Liga fixture between
RCD Espanyol and
Sevilla FC is more than just another match—it’s a pivotal moment for two teams hungry to shift their fortunes and climb the table. With both sides locked on five wins from twelve games, and Espanyol holding a slim two-point advantage, the stakes couldn’t be higher as they meet at the RCDE Stadium in Cornella.
Recent Form: Pressure Mounts for Both Sides
Espanyol, currently sitting sixth in the league, have hit a rough patch, suffering back-to-back defeats against Alaves and Villarreal. Their last home outing ended in a 2-0 loss, despite dominating possession and creating chances. The Catalan side will be desperate to avoid a third consecutive defeat and reignite their impressive campaign.
Sevilla, meanwhile, have endured a turbulent run, with only one win in their last four league matches. Their most recent victory—a narrow 1-0 triumph over Osasuna—offered a glimmer of hope, but away form remains a concern after consecutive losses on the road. Historically, though, Sevilla have dominated this fixture, unbeaten in their last nine meetings with Espanyol and boasting five wins in their last six visits to RCDE Stadium.
Head-to-Head: Sevilla’s Dominance vs Espanyol’s Home Hopes
-
Sevilla are unbeaten in their last nine matches against Espanyol (six wins, three draws).
- The last encounter ended in a 1-1 draw at Sevilla’s home ground.
- Four of Espanyol’s five league wins this season have come at home, but they’ve only won once in their last four home games.
- Sevilla have won five of their last six away meetings against Espanyol, keeping four clean sheets in the process.
Team News: Key Absences and Lineup Insights
Espanyol will be without captain
Javi Puado due to a knee injury, but otherwise, the squad is in good shape. Expect Kike Garcia and Roberto Fernandez to lead the attack, supported by top scorer Pere Milla and creative midfielder Edu Exposito.
Sevilla face their own challenges, with José Ángel Carmona suspended and Fabio Cardoso, César Azpilicueta, and Tanguy Nianzou sidelined by injuries. Ruben Vargas, fresh off his match-winning penalty against Osasuna, will be key to Sevilla’s attacking hopes.
What’s at Stake: Table Position and Season Trajectory
With Espanyol just two points off fifth place and Sevilla languishing in ninth, both teams have everything to play for. A win for Espanyol could solidify their top-six status, while Sevilla are desperate to end their away-day blues and close the gap to the European spots.
Expert Commentary: Who Has the Edge?
Bookmakers slightly favor Espanyol at home, but Sevilla’s historical dominance and ability to grind out results in this fixture make them dangerous outsiders. The match is expected to be tight, with recent meetings producing few goals—six of the last nine have seen under 2.5 goals scored.
